When Chiming Beam through Bejeweling presents itself as a light, intense blue shade, sitting at #6e85f3 in the 24-bit RGB space.

#6e85f3RGB(110, 133, 243)

HSL 230° · 85% saturation · 69% lightness

Design use

A light blue like this is most useful as page backgrounds, input fields, and hover states — contexts where colour informs rather than dominates. Pair with deeper tones of the same family for clear visual hierarchy.
